Built in refrigerators integrate seamlessly with custom cabinetry for a functional and stunning look. Installed flush for a streamlined appearance, they eliminate gaps between the appliance and cabinetry.
Unlike freestanding models, built in refrigerators require precise installation within a specific niche in the kitchen. Custom panels can match the cabinetry, enhancing the integrated look. Freestanding refrigerators, however, stand-alone and can be moved or replaced easily.
These custom-size refrigerators offer advanced engineering and flexibility. Column fridge models, dedicated to refrigeration or freezing, provide versatile configurations to suit various needs. While offering high customization, built-in refrigerators come at a higher average refrigerator cost.

Factors Contributing to the Cost of Built-In Refrigerators
Built-in refrigerators are known for their sleek design and advanced features, but these come at a premium price. Several factors contribute to the higher cost, including premium design, custom cabinetry, specialized installation, and limited production. Let's explore each of these in detail.
Premium Design and Features
Built-in refrigerators come with advanced technology like smart temperature control, humidity management, and high-quality materials such as stainless steel interiors and robust hinges, ensuring durability and superior performance. These premium features contribute significantly to their higher price.
Custom Cabinetry
Custom cabinetry adds to the cost, as built-in refrigerators require panels that match kitchen cabinetry. This involves expensive materials and labor for design, crafting, and installation, resulting in a seamless look but at a higher expense.
Specialized Installation
Specialized installation by skilled professionals is crucial for built-in refrigerators. This ensures proper fitting, efficient operation, and safety, leading to higher installation costs than simpler, freestanding models.
Limited Production
Built-in refrigerators are produced in smaller quantities with more complex engineering and higher-end materials, increasing production costs. Lower demand and limited production further drive up the cost per unit.

Advantages of Built in Refrigerators
Despite higher costs, built in refrigerators enhance the kitchen experience with seamless integration into cabinetry, creating a streamlined look ideal for open-plan kitchens.
They offer extensive customization options, such as various sizes and column fridges, allowing for personalized configurations not available with freestanding models. Built-in refrigerators also provide superior performance when compared to counter-depth refrigerator models.
They feature advanced technology like smart temperature control, humidity management, and filtration systems, ensuring longer food freshness. Their high-quality materials contribute to durability and reliability.
Additionally, investing in a built-in refrigerator can increase home value, as potential buyers appreciate its aesthetic and functional benefits.

FAQ
Here are some frequently asked questions about built in refrigerators:
Why is a built-in fridge more expensive?
Built-in refrigerators are more expensive due to their custom design and installation requirements. Unlike freestanding models, built-ins are tailored to integrate with kitchen cabinetry, often requiring specialized installation seamlessly. Premium materials and advanced technologies also contribute to the higher cost, offering enhanced aesthetics and functionality.
What is the life expectancy of a built-in refrigerator?
A built-in refrigerator's life expectancy typically ranges from 15 to 20 years. This extended lifespan is attributed to high-quality components and superior construction standards. Regular maintenance and proper usage can further prolong the appliance's operational longevity.
What is the average cost of a built-in refrigerator?
The average built-in refrigerator cost varies widely, ranging from $5,000 to $10,000. This price range reflects factors such as brand, size, features, and customization options. While initial costs are higher, built-ins often provide long-term value through durability and improved kitchen aesthetics.
How do built-in refrigerators differ from freestanding models?
Built-in refrigerators are designed to be flush with cabinetry, offering a sleek, integrated look that enhances kitchen decor. On the other hand, Freestanding models are standalone units that can be moved and typically cost less. Built-ins often come with customizable paneling and advanced features, whereas freestanding units offer greater flexibility in placement and size.
What are the benefits of choosing a built-in refrigerator?
A built-in refrigerator offers several benefits, including a streamlined appearance that complements modern kitchen designs. These refrigerators often feature advanced cooling technologies and customizable storage options. Additionally, built-ins can increase property value and appeal to potential home buyers looking for luxury kitchen amenities.
